Event Speakers
Walter C. Lin, MD, FACS
Dr. Walter Lin, MD is a fellowship-trained Plastic Surgeon who performs Top Surgery and Breast Augmentation at the Buncke Clinic in San Francisco. Dr. Lin has a sub-specialization in reconstructive microsurgery and is dedicated to the advancement of care in microsurgical reconstruction of the extremities, breast, and lymphatic systems. His experience in these areas has contributed to his exceptional skills in gender-affirming Top Surgery and Breast Augmentation.
Emily Kong, MS, OTR/L, CEAS, CLT
Emily Kong is an occupational therapist and has worked in therapy services and occupational health since 2000. She has worked at Saint Francis Memorial Hospital for 22 years. During her career, she has worked in acute care, acute rehabilitation, SNF, outpatient rehabilitation in the hand clinic, pulmonary rehab, and stroke recovery. Emily is also a certified ergonomic assessment specialist and a certified lymphedema therapist. She loves helping patients get better and giving them hope.
Heidi Wittenberg, MD, MS, FPMRS
Dr. Wittenberg has advanced the science of urogynecologic surgery and developed pelvic medicine centers throughout California. In 2013, she was in the vanguard of 1st board-certified specialists in Female Pelvic Medicine and Reconstructive Surgery specialists. She is certified as a master Surgeon of Excellence in Minimally INvasive Gynedcology & Robotics by the SRC. In 2018, Dr. Wittenberg became Director of MoZaic Care, solely focused on gender affirming surgery. She Became the Director of the Gender Institute at Saint Francis Memorial Hospital in 2020 and Chief of Surgery in 2021.
